data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,31 @@
1
+ # DecoratesBeforeRendering
2
+
3
+ A small add-on for [Draper](http://github.com/jcasimir/draper) that automatically decorates
4
+ specified controller instance variables before rendering. Currently only works on objects
5
+ that respond to ```model_name````, but this could easily be expanded upon.
6
+
7
+ ## Installation
8
+
9
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
10
+
11
+ gem 'decorates_before_rendering'
12
+
13
+ And then execute:
14
+
15
+ $ bundle
16
+
17
+ Or install it yourself as:
18
+
19
+ $ gem install decorates_before_rendering
20
+
21
+ ## Usage
22
+
23
+ See ```lib/decorates_before_rendering.rb``` for usage instructions.

@@ -0,0 +1,63 @@
1
+ # -*- encoding : utf-8 -*-
2
+ require "decorates_before_rendering/version"
3
+ require 'active_support/core_ext/string/inflections'
4
+ require 'active_support/core_ext/class/attribute'
5
+
6
+ # Decorates the specified fields. For instance, if you have
7
+ #
8
+ # class StuffController < ApplicationController
9
+ # include DecoratesBeforeRendering
10
+ #
11
+ # decorates :thing_1, :thing_2
12
+ # end
13
+ #
14
+ # @thing_1 and @thing_2 will be decorated right before a rendering occurs.
15
+ #
16
+ module DecoratesBeforeRendering
17
+ module ClassMethods
18
+ def decorates(*unsigiled_ivar_names)
19
+ self.__ivars_to_decorate__ = unsigiled_ivar_names.map { |i| "@#{i}" }
20
+ end
21
+ end
22
+
23
+ def render(*args)
24
+ __decorate_ivars__
25
+ super(*args)
26
+ end
27
+
28
+ private
29
+
30
+ def __decorate_ivars__
31
+ ivars_to_decorate = self.class.__ivars_to_decorate__
32
+
33
+ return if ivars_to_decorate.nil?
34
+
35
+ ivars_to_decorate.each do |ivar_name|
36
+ ivar = instance_variable_get(ivar_name)
37
+ instance_variable_set(ivar_name, __decorator_for__(ivar)) unless ivar.nil?
38
+ end
39
+ end
40
+
41
+ def __decorator_for__(ivar)
42
+ __decorator_name_for__(ivar).constantize.decorate(ivar)
43
+ end
44
+
45
+ def __decorator_name_for__(ivar)
46
+ "#{__model_name_for__(ivar)}Decorator"
47
+ end
48
+
49
+ def __model_name_for__(ivar)
50
+ if ivar.respond_to?(:model_name)
51
+ ivar
52
+ elsif ivar.class.respond_to?(:model_name)
53
+ ivar.class
54
+ else
55
+ raise ArgumentError, "#{ivar} does not have an associated model"
56
+ end.model_name
57
+ end
58
+
59
+ def self.included(base)
60
+ base.class_attribute :__ivars_to_decorate__, :instance_accessor => false
61
+ base.extend ClassMethods
62
+ end
63
+ end
